Deep pink colour. Some savory notes on the nose, and good intensity with strawberries and a refreshing acidity, along with a firm mineral streak. Quite complex.

Pleasant, dry, but pretty anonymous when cold from the fridge. Much better as it warmed, showing more character and complexity with fennel and subtle liquorice flavours underneath the soft red fruit. A pleasant summer drink on its own and a good accompaniment to food. 88+

Popped from a 375ml bottle. Ripe red fruit, candies and floral notes on the nose. Medium(+) bodied, dry, supple and fruity, delivering vibrant and a bit ripe lingon- and cranberries with good firm acidity and a hint of stony mineral on the finish. Rather robust and perfectly balanced. Like a good Provençal rose with a bit of steroids. Great value at 7€.

Juicy watermelon color, which follows onto the nose, with strawberries and crème, rose petals, white pepper and honeysuckle. Juicy and ripe on the palate with watermelon and strawberry fruit but there’s a brisk acidity and freshness to the wine. Notes of roses, white pepper and cinnamon add complexity. Bright, fresh, delish, so good for the price. 100% Tempranillo.
